Hanna Gaspard
Professorship:
Educational Data Science, since 1 March 2023
Department:
Educational Sciences and Psychology
Studies and PhD:
- 2015: Doctorate in psychology at the University of Tübingen
- 2012: Diploma in Psychology at Saarland University

Stages:
- 2020-2023: Substitute professorship for Empirical Educational Research in the Context of Societal Heterogeneity at the Center for Research on Education and School Development, TU Dortmund University
- 2015-2020: Research associate (from 2016, junior research group leader) at the Hector Institute for Empirical Educational Research, University of Tübingen
- 2012-2015: PhD scholar at the Hector Institute for Empirical Educational Research, University of Tübingen
Main focus:
- Heterogeneity in the development of learning attitudes and its impact on educational and career trajectories
- Educational-psychological interventions to promote learning attitudes and educational successes
- Evaluation of interventions in the educational context
- Quality teaching and its correlations with characteristics of teachers and learners
